原创 接口與接口的特性

接口 在java語言中,接口不是類,而是對類的一組描述,這些類要遵循從接口描述的統一格式進行定義。                             public interface Comparable              

原创 重定向和請求轉發區別

  請求轉發與重定向的區別 2011-03-07 22:56 1907人閱讀 評論(0) 收藏 舉報 瀏覽器服務器urlwebweb服務jsp 重定向與轉發的區別: 1.重定向訪問服務器兩次,轉發只訪問服務器一次。 2.重定向

原创 java數據類型和字符串講解

Java基本程序設計結構 Java數據類型 整型:用於表示沒有小數點部分的數值,它可以是數。 Int、short、long、byte 浮點型:表示有小數點部分的數值 Float、double Char類型:用於表示單個字符。 Boolea

原创 Spring Boot簡單教程

1.spring boot的啓動類必須在其他類的包名之上2.SpringBoot響應客戶端數據    @RestController    publi

原创 This和Super關鍵字

This this關鍵字必須放在非靜態方法裏面 this關鍵字代表自身,在程序中主要的使用用途有以下幾個方面: ? 使用this關鍵字引用成員變量 ? 使用this關鍵字在自身構造方法內部引用其它構造方法 ? 使用this關鍵字代表自身類

原创 oracle

數據庫版本:Oracle 9i 表TESTA,TESTB,TESTC,各有A, B兩列 A B 001 10A 002 20A A B 001 10B 003 30B A B

原创 JAVA深複製(深克隆)與淺複製(淺克隆)

JAVA深複製(深克隆)與淺複製(淺克隆) 1.淺複製與深複製概念 ⑴淺複製(淺克隆) 被複制對象的所有變量都含有與原來的對象相同的值,而所有的對其他對象的引用仍然指向原來的對象。換言之,淺複製僅僅複製所考慮的對象,而不 複製它

原创 接口與抽象類

  對於面向對象編程來說,抽象是它的一大特徵之一。在Java中,可以通過兩種形式來體現OOP的抽象:接口和抽象類。這兩者有太多相似的地方,又有太多不同的地方。很多人在初學的時候會以爲它們可以隨意互換使用,但是實際則不然。今天我們就一起來學

原创 Java提高篇——對象克隆

爲什麼要克隆?如何實現克隆淺克隆和深克隆解決多層克隆問題總結假如說你想複製一個簡單變量。很簡單:int apples = 5;  int pears = apples;  不僅僅是int類型,其它七種原始數據類型(boolean,char

原创 Comparator挽救比較器

挽救比較器類已經定義了不能修改類class Persion{    private String name;    private int age; 

原创 StringBuffer

String 字符串常量 StringBuffer 字符串變量(線程安全) StringBuilder字符串變量(非線程安全) 簡要的說, Strin

原创 java併發

併發解決的問題用併發解決的問題大體上可以分爲“速度”和“設計可管理性”兩種讓步如果知道已經完成了在run()方法的循環的一次迭代過程中所需要的工作,就

原创 System類

System類System類是一些與系統相關的屬性和方法的集合,而且在System類中所有的屬性都是靜態的,要想引用這些屬性和方法,直接使用Syste

原创 java 執行控制語句

執行控制語句 在Java 裏,涉及的關鍵字包括if-else、 while、 do-while、 for 以及一個名爲 switch 的選擇語句。 真假判斷返回boolean類型值 所有條件語句都利用條件表達式的真或假來決定執行流程。條件

原创 Comparable用法

實現對象的排序class Persion implements Comparable<Persion>{    private String name